3 Scenario You are a 23 year old college graduate that has just started a job paying $55,000 dollars a year and want to invest 10% of your yearly salary in the market,but is not sure on which route to go. So you decide to look at investing your money into stocks or a Roth IRA for a 10 year period in hopes that you will be able to make enough for a nice down payment on a house.

4 Stocks Basics –A stock is a share in the ownership of a company. –Stock represents a claim on the company's assets and earnings. –Investment in stocks has historically had an average return of around 10%-12% –Two types of stock common and preferred www.investopedia.com

8 Roth IRA Roth IRA Basics –Can invest up to $4000 a year by using an after tax paycheck –Collect tax free compound interest on growth on whatever you decide to invest in Limitation in this project –First 5 years contributions will not be penalized, but the last 5 years will be penalized 10%
